Skip to content

Commit

Permalink
Merge pull request #1085 from NREL/upgrade-yml-fixes
Browse files Browse the repository at this point in the history
Upgrade yml anchor fixes
  • Loading branch information
joseph-robertson committed Jun 13, 2023
2 parents 9c08240 + 0f7a0e0 commit ec155ed
Show file tree
Hide file tree
Showing 7 changed files with 35,198 additions and 35,202 deletions.
4 changes: 1 addition & 3 deletions project_national/national_upgrades.yml
Original file line number Diff line number Diff line change
Expand Up @@ -193,8 +193,7 @@ upgrades:
- value: 50.0
multiplier: Size, Heating System Primary (kBtu/h)
lifetime: 30
- &hvac_cooling_efficiency_non_ducted_heat_pump
option: HVAC Cooling Efficiency|Non-Ducted Heat Pump
- *hvac_cooling_efficiency_ducted_heat_pump

- upgrade_name: HPWH
options:
Expand Down Expand Up @@ -243,7 +242,6 @@ upgrades:
- *holiday_lighting_no_exterior_use
- *hvac_heating_efficiency_ashp_seer_22_10_hspf
- *hvac_cooling_efficiency_ducted_heat_pump
- *hvac_cooling_efficiency_non_ducted_heat_pump
- *water_heater_efficiency_electric_heat_pump_66_gal_3_pt_35_uef
- *solar_hot_water_40_sqft_south_roof_pitch
- *has_pv_yes
Expand Down
4 changes: 1 addition & 3 deletions project_testing/testing_upgrades.yml
Original file line number Diff line number Diff line change
Expand Up @@ -226,8 +226,7 @@ upgrades:
- value: 50.0
multiplier: Size, Heating System Primary (kBtu/h)
lifetime: 30
- &hvac_cooling_efficiency_non_ducted_heat_pump
option: HVAC Cooling Efficiency|Non-Ducted Heat Pump
- *hvac_cooling_efficiency_ducted_heat_pump

- upgrade_name: HPWH
options:
Expand Down Expand Up @@ -282,7 +281,6 @@ upgrades:
- *holiday_lighting_no_exterior_use
- *hvac_heating_efficiency_ashp_seer_22_10_hspf
- *hvac_cooling_efficiency_ducted_heat_pump
- *hvac_cooling_efficiency_non_ducted_heat_pump
- *water_heater_efficiency_electric_heat_pump_66_gal_3_pt_35_uef
- *solar_hot_water_40_sqft_south_roof_pitch
- *has_pv_yes
Expand Down
2 changes: 1 addition & 1 deletion resources/options_lookup.tsv
Original file line number Diff line number Diff line change
Expand Up @@ -645,7 +645,7 @@ HVAC Cooling Type Ducted Heat Pump
HVAC Cooling Type Non-Ducted Heat Pump
HVAC Cooling Type Evaporative or swamp cooler
HVAC Cooling Efficiency None ResStockArguments cooling_system_type=none cooling_system_cooling_efficiency_type=SEER cooling_system_cooling_efficiency=0 cooling_system_cooling_capacity=auto cooling_system_is_ducted=false
HVAC Cooling Efficiency Ducted Heat Pump ResStockArguments cooling_system_type=none cooling_system_cooling_efficiency_type=SEER cooling_system_cooling_efficiency=0 cooling_system_cooling_capacity=auto cooling_system_is_ducted=true
HVAC Cooling Efficiency Ducted Heat Pump ResStockArguments cooling_system_type=none cooling_system_cooling_efficiency_type=SEER cooling_system_cooling_efficiency=0 cooling_system_cooling_capacity=auto cooling_system_is_ducted=false
HVAC Cooling Efficiency Non-Ducted Heat Pump ResStockArguments cooling_system_type=none cooling_system_cooling_efficiency_type=SEER cooling_system_cooling_efficiency=0 cooling_system_cooling_capacity=auto cooling_system_is_ducted=false
HVAC Cooling Efficiency Shared Cooling
HVAC Cooling Efficiency "AC, SEER 8" ResStockArguments cooling_system_type=central air conditioner cooling_system_cooling_efficiency_type=SEER cooling_system_cooling_efficiency=8 cooling_system_cooling_capacity=auto cooling_system_is_ducted=false
Expand Down
35,040 changes: 17,520 additions & 17,520 deletions test/base_results/baseline/timeseries/buildstockbatch.csv

Large diffs are not rendered by default.

35,040 changes: 17,520 additions & 17,520 deletions test/base_results/baseline/timeseries/results_output.csv

Large diffs are not rendered by default.

302 changes: 151 additions & 151 deletions test/base_results/upgrades/annual/results_output.csv

Large diffs are not rendered by default.

8 changes: 4 additions & 4 deletions test/process_bsb_analysis.py
Original file line number Diff line number Diff line change
Expand Up @@ -109,10 +109,10 @@

df_testings.append(df_testing)

df_national = reduce(lambda x, y: x.add(y, fill_value=0), df_nationals).round(2)
df_national = reduce(lambda x, y: x.add(y, fill_value=0), df_nationals).round(1)
df_national['PROJECT'] = 'project_national'

df_testing = reduce(lambda x, y: x.add(y, fill_value=0), df_testings).round(2)
df_testing = reduce(lambda x, y: x.add(y, fill_value=0), df_testings).round(1)
df_testing['PROJECT'] = 'project_testing'

results_output = pd.concat([df_national, df_testing]).fillna(0)
Expand Down Expand Up @@ -144,10 +144,10 @@

df_testings.append(df_testing)

df_national = reduce(lambda x, y: x.add(y, fill_value=0), df_nationals).round(2)
df_national = reduce(lambda x, y: x.add(y, fill_value=0), df_nationals).round(1)
df_national['PROJECT'] = 'project_national'

df_testing = reduce(lambda x, y: x.add(y, fill_value=0), df_testings).round(2)
df_testing = reduce(lambda x, y: x.add(y, fill_value=0), df_testings).round(1)
df_testing['PROJECT'] = 'project_testing'

buildstockbatch = pd.concat([df_national, df_testing]).fillna(0)
Expand Down

0 comments on commit ec155ed

Please sign in to comment.